After installing the MAF rear bumper with swing away tire carrier, i proceeded to hook up a set of new rear LED lights.

I have lots of issues with the truck lights now as follows

- Rear lights at least come on when the lights are turned on

- rear lights dont get brighter when the brakes are activated (lights on and off)

- front AND rear singnal lights do not work

The easiest way is to wire a trailer lights adapter between your original wiring and the new LED's. They can be had at Uhaul. Do a search, there has to be a thread on this.
 
Here's what I used for the same setup:
U-Haul moving supplies: U-Haul 4-Way Flat Piggyback
You will have to source something else for your reverse lights

of the 4 wires which get hooked up and which ones dont during the splice in ?

All of them need to be wired up. There is the running lights (green) Left turn (green/black) right turn (green/yellow) stop (green/red). It isn't clear how you hooked up the LEDs, but the brake, turn and running lights need to all be separate bulbs.
